Now at McKell Middle, we have Caring Mailboxes placed throughout the school. Students are able to place notecards in them which have pre-printed cards stating what they or a friend may need. Each day a trusted adult will pull the cards and give them to the selected adults in which the cards are addressed to.

Mrs. Fraley’s science classes completed an activity showing their understanding of rock layers. They studied how geologists determine the relative and absolute ages of rocks, and how geologic events can affect those layers.

Students in Mrs. Markins’ classes stepped back in time to create their own colonies in the early 1600s. They determined their colony’s name, region, crops, supplies, careers of settlers, and what they would do in order to make their colony survive!
